
As far as passive and residual income for writing is concerned, I have read about some great writers who make at least $1000 passive income. The point here to be noted is that these people are able to generate passive money by working for it. Simply posting a few articles in Adsense revenue sharing website and hoping to make that whooping amount is foolish. You have to work hard to make residual income from paid to write sites. These websites pay you depending on the popularity of the articles. You need to write more to become popular.
People should trust you and visit your website to extract information so that you can generate passive income. Now, this requires a lot of marketing. Creating online web presence is more important and networking with fellow writers is even more important to make passive income.
So, basically, passive income needs you to be active online. It takes time to write some useful articles on the paid to write website because there are already loads of stuff there. If you don't provide something interesting, people won't bother to read what you have written. It takes even more time to let people know that you are sharing something useful.
Forget about getting rich quick by writing online because it is impossible. Carving your name as a freelance writer takes a lot of time and it needs patience. Once you are popular and you have at least a few hundreds of people following you, then you can reduce the number of hours you work and still maintain your income status. But, still, you need to work continuously to keep the passive income flowing. Agreed, no gain without pain.
